CINCINNATI -- When construction workers having lunch on a park bench saw a teenager washing blood from his hands in a public fountain, they thought he must have been injured.

But after they called 911, the teen led police to his family's home 5 1/2 blocks from the fountain, in the upscale Hyde Park neighborhood, to the body of his brother who had been beaten to death.

Andrew Warrington, 16, was charged with murder Tuesday night in the death that afternoon of his 17-year-old brother, John, police said.

<snip>

"We'd like to thank the community for their love and support at this extremely difficult time," the victim's uncle, Peter McGarey, said in a prepared statement read outside the family's home, where friends had laid flowers on the sidewalk leading up to the house.

"The Warrington family has suffered a horrible tragedy. Johnny's brother is a wonderful and loving child who has the full love and support of his entire family. We would hope that the legal system is allowed to run its course."

Summit Country Day students celebrated the life of a classmate Thursday who police say was beaten to death with a baseball bat by his younger brother.

Summit seniors, members of the student senate and friends of Johnny Warrington - the 17-year-old senior and victim of Tuesday's homicide in Hyde Park - planned the hour-long, private memorial service at the school's chapel Thursday afternoon.

"They handled it in a respectful, but upbeat manner," said Summit Upper School director Thomas Monaco. "It went very well."

School officials asked media not to attend and declined to give details after the ceremony.

"It was just a very personal ceremony for the students," said Summit spokeswoman Jennifer Pierson. "At this point, we're honoring the request of the family. They've asked for privacy and we're going to respect that request and just let people mourn privately now."

Earlier in the day, Hamilton County Coroner O'dell Owens released the autopsy results on Warrington's body.

The coroner determined the death a homicide caused by blunt trauma to his head, resulting in skull fractures and injury to his brain.
 
A juvenile judge permitted a Hyde Park teen charged with killing his brother to transfer from the county's juvenile detention center to a Children's Hospital branch for better treatment of what his attorneys call a "severe mental illness."

Hamilton County Juvenile Judge Thomas Lipps allowed the transfer of Andrew Warrington after Michael Sorter, director of psychiatry at Cincinnati Children's Hospital Medical Center, testified that Warrington's mental health is deteriorating.

Lipps ordered the transfer and set an Aug. 3 date for a competency hearing to determine if Warrington, who is charged with fatally beating his brother with a baseball bat, is capable of understanding the court proceedings and assisting attorneys in his defense.

Court psychiatrist Drew Barzman testified two weeks ago that Warrington had paranoid schizophrenia and was refusing medication.

Sorter said the teen might have been suffering from mental health problems since the fall.

Schmidtgoessling wrote Warrington had been on medication for attention problems, but had not previously been diagnosed with a major mental disorder.

The Hyde Park teen accused of killing his brother with a baseball bat has been ruled incompetent to stand trial -- for now.

Wednesday morning, a Hamilton County judge ruled the teen, who's a diagnosed paranoid schizophrenic, can't be put to trial right now.

That's because the prosecution's doctor now agrees with doctors used by the defense -- that the teenager cannot even sit through a trial at this point.

But the prosecution's doctor believes the boy could get the needed treatment to stand trial by next year.

"There's two parts to this. He understand the nature of the offense and the proceedings and things like that. But because of his schizophrenia, he cannot attend a hearing. It is Dr. Resnicks opinion though, that he could be restored within a year," said Hamilton County Prosecutor Joe Deters on Wednesday.

Andrew Warrington waived his right to a trial by jury Friday in favor of a plea agreement sentencing him to a treatment facility rather than prison...

Court documents reveal Andrew suffers from paranoid schizophrenia and he thought his brother John was trying to kill him...

"For the rest of his life if the Judge feels he's a threat to himself or others he'll never get out." says Deters when asked about the length of time Warrington will spend in the facility.
